What public transport options are available nearby?
The Warwick train/bus interchange sits at the suburb’s southeast corner, and Greenwood station is at the northeast, linking the area to Perth’s CBD. Several Transperth bus routes run along Beach Road, Marmion Avenue and other main streets.
How far is the property from Perth’s central business district?
Duncraig lies about 16 km north of Perth’s CBD, giving residents a reasonable commute by car or public transport. The Mitchell Freeway provides direct road access to the city centre.
Which shopping centres are convenient for residents of this address?
Local neighbourhood centres such as Glengarry and Carine Glades are within the suburb, while larger centres like Karrinyup Shopping Centre and Westfield Whitford City are a short drive away, offering a wide range of retail and dining options.
